SYNTHESIS OF THE CONTROL LAW OF A HIGH-POWER BRIDGE VOLTAGE CONVERTER

Abstract. A modified method of phase control is developed for a high-power dc bridge voltage converter is developed. The proposed method is based on variation of power transistors switching frequency. Предложенная методика основана на изменении частоты коммутации силовых ключей. In order to improve dynamic indices characteristics of the designed system and reliability and durability of the converter it is proposed to restrict maximal current switched by transistors and to use an algorithm of PI-control law with adjustable parameters which values depend on supply voltage.
Keywords: full-bridge inverter, soft commutation, pulse-width control, interval plant model, PI-controller with adjustable parameters, variable switching frequency
